
A former presidential candidate, Dumebi Kachikwu has said that Nigerians must remain alert to the antics of the old politicians who pretend to be oblivious to the challenges faced by the people.
Speaking on TVC’s This Morning on Tuesday, Kachikwu said feigning ignorance is Nigerian politicians’ stock in trade.
The 2023 presidential candidate for the African Democratic Congress (ADC) while condemning the politicking currently building up in the nation’s polity said the present administration has abandoned governance.
“The people have got to see clearly through what’s going on. They should see clearly through the shenanigans of politicians, especially desperate old politicians.
“They should see through what they’re doing. They should know that Nigeria is bigger than the ambitions of these old men, and they should know that Nigeria is worth fighting for,” Kachikwu said.
Alleging that Nigerian politicians act like gods, Kachikwu said it is still two years to the next election and political permutations are already in play with governance abandoned by leaders.
He said, “I believe that men act like they are gods. A whole two years before the elections, all sorts of permutations are in play — all sorts of things are happening. We’ll see the same old playbook again happening in Nigeria.”
On the part the opposition played in ousting Goodluck Jonathan in 2015, the 2023 presidential candidate said, “They set an agenda for him. So essentially, it’s to get people disenchanted with the government of the day; for people to say the government of the day is not working or doing anything.”
“And then there’s this big buildup going into the elections. This is the same thing we’re seeing today. But like I said yesterday, you can’t fool the people two times,” he added.
